    Three-Step Integration: Rapid Migration from Anthropic API to Gate.AI

    Gate.AI condenses the migration process into three steps, which can be completed in just minutes.

    Step 1: Create an API Key

    Log in to the Gate.AI console and generate an API Key with one click. This Key will serve as the credential for all subsequent calls, replacing your original Anthropic API Key.

    Step 2: Add Credits

    The platform uses a prepaid Credits, pay-as-you-go model—no fixed monthly fees, no minimum spend. Multiple payment options are supported, including bank cards and Web3 wallets. Enterprise clients can also prepay large amounts via fiat bank transfer or stablecoins. Credits remain valid indefinitely; pay only for what you use.

    Step 3: Configure Base URL and API Key

    Replace the Base URL in your Anthropic API calls with Gate.AI’s endpoint, and substitute your API Key with the one generated in Step 1. Once configured, you can begin making calls.

    After completing these three steps, your Anthropic protocol-based business will run on the Gate.AI platform—no changes to business logic code required.

    Cost Management: Transparent Pricing and Usage Insights

    Gate.AI’s pricing matches official rates for each model—no markups. The platform offers unified billing and budget control, supporting cross-model usage analysis and cost attribution. Developers gain clear visibility into every AI expense, enabling ongoing cost optimization.

    For enterprise clients, Gate.AI also provides customized volume discounts and annual contract options. Streaming output is billed at the same rate as standard output, based on token usage; failed or timed-out requests incur no charges.

    Organizational Access Control: Unified Team Management

    Gate.AI supports team-level API Key management, role-based access control (RBAC), and end-to-end call tracking. The enterprise edition adds SSO login, enabling unified access and granular permission isolation across multiple teams and departments.
